Are you ready to begin your exploration of the most ancient city in America!
We have enjoyed so many places in the time we have spent in St. Augustine. First walking to the beach, swimming, fishing off the pier, riding a bike to the inter-coastal with the seagulls in the morning, playing volleyball, hanging out listening to the outdoor concerts and music echoing from local hot spots.

Cool theme restaurants like The Conch house and newly renovated Panama Hattie’s. Salt Life restaurant which can pick you up by golf cart if your drinking more than one; the taco shop known for their UFO tacos, Le petit’s French bakery which has amazing omelets that are so huge you will have to share…. or not! Geez haven’t touched on the historic district which has so much good food and enjoyable/quaint evening dining, entertainment, sightseeing, and places to kick back and have a drink while listening to music and people watching from one of the many balconies. There is public parking however we suggest the Red Trolley, Uber, Lyft or even take the bikes if you’re the athletic type.

There is a Farmers market several mornings during the week as well as major concerts in the local Amphitheater which you can get to by bike or less than mile drive. Dates and times available in The Social of St. Augustine on the internet.

Volleyball is available on the 6 beach courts next to the pier. One of our favorite things to do.

I like the pet adoption thrift store .5 mile away for unique things (the hubby doesn’t like that kind of hunting) and don’t forget to go to the alligator farm although a bit too close to the pet adoptions🧐🦔 for my liking. (Only kidding). so many adventures in the coolest place ever and we are originally from New York!

Getting around
We enjoy the bikes because the trails are throughout the beach areas and beach restaurants. There is public parking in the historic district or metered. Bike is 3.8 mi. Over bridge and pretty easy ride. Take the trolley from condo or Uber...The historic district is just wonderful to explore day and night!

About the area

St. Augustine

Located in St. Augustine, this condo is near the beach. Castillo de San Marcos National Monument is a notable landmark, and the area's natural beauty can be seen at St. Augustine Beach and Vilano Beach. Looking to enjoy an event or a game while in town? See what's going on at Flagler College Tennis Center, or consider a night out at Castle Otttis. With windsurfing, power boating and sailing nearby, you'll find plenty of adventures in the water.
